  • Twitter ads cost varies: Depending on the ad format, targeting options, and bidding strategy, the cost can range from a few cents to hundreds of dollars per engagement.
  • Quality score affects cost: The relevance and quality of your ad and landing page can impact your ad's cost and performance.
  • Ad placement affects cost: Ads placed in highly competitive positions, such as the top of the timeline, can cost more than those placed lower down.
  • Targeting options affect cost: The more specific your targeting options, the higher the cost per engagement may be.
  • Testing can lower cost: Testing different ad formats, targeting options, and bidding strategies can help optimize your ads and lower your overall cost.

Mastering Twitter Ads Bidding Strategies

Effective bidding is crucial for success in Twitter ads.

Overspending on ineffective campaigns can blow your budget.

Testing different bidding strategies helps avoid this.

Types of Bids

  • Automatic Bid: Twitter sets the bid for you based on your budget and campaign goals.
  • Target Cost Bid: You set a target cost per result, and Twitter adjusts your bid to achieve that cost.
  • Maximum Bid: You set the maximum amount you're willing to pay for each result.
  • Engagement Bid: You bid based on how much you're willing to pay for each engagement (such as a like or retweet).

How to Reduce Cost Per Click on Twitter Ads

As an expert in Twitter ad campaigns, I know that reducing the cost per click is crucial.

Luckily, there are many ways to achieve this goal.

One method that has proven successful for me is improving my Quality Score.

Twitter uses your Quality Score to assess the quality and relevance of your ads based on historical performance, expected CTR (click-through rate), landing page experience, ad relevance and other factors.

By optimizing keywords or creating better ads you can improve your score which leads to more clicks at a lower CPC.

A higher Quality Score means users find your ad relevant when they see it in their feed leading them to engage with it - driving up engagement rates while lowering costs simultaneously!
